The 128 E. 38th St. gem, in Murray Hill, once belonged to Mary “Mamie” Lincoln Isham, the granddaughter of Abraham Lincoln.
The former Manhattan residence of Abraham Lincoln’s granddaughter is set to hit the market for $10.5 million.
